After a number of appearances this year, Phnom Penh’s mysterious ‘Phantom Gunman’ has struck again this morning – returning after a month’s absence.
This time, the mystery man struck at the A Condo south of Phsar Doeum Thkov roundabout along Street 430 in Sangkat Phsar Doeum Thkov, Khan Chamkarmon, Phnom Penh at 1:20 am on August 20, 2022.
According to sources at the scene, before the incident, they saw three cars, carrying a group of Chinese guests, bound for the condo.
As guests were walking into the condo , a man driving a Tundra car, stopped next to the car that was loading guests and fired at least one shot into the air.
The Phantom Gunman then fled into the inky-black Phnom Penh night.
After the incident, the military police of Chamkar Mon district came to the scene to investigate – but could only find empty bullet cases as sole evidence of the mysterious shootist.
